Karaoke @ Sky Bar
There are a lot of rhinestones and potential models in this chic SoBe night spot, which calls its karaoke night "Beauty and the Beats.'' Beads hang along the walls, sexy red lights are ubiquitous and a couple makes out on the dance floor. A contender for largest mirror in South Florida rests above the rectangular bar counter. Quality flat screen TVs show the lyrics, which pump through crystal clear speakers, giving some rockers an acoustic advantage.
Patrons belong in magazine spreads and sometimes are: R&B artists Gnarles Barkley and Entourage star Jeremy Piven were hanging out recently.
Promoter Michael Madd says encouraging participants is all about creating a comfortable atmosphere, which sometimes involves passing around free shots for female customers. Vodka and champagne bottles are ordered all night. Intimate friends lean over bottle buckets and talk in each others' ears over the blaring '80s music. Lately, Madd says, the karaoke parties have been going as late as 3 or 3:30 a.m.
Sky Bar "Beauty and The Beats'' night at the Shore Club; 1901 Collins Ave., MiamiBeach; 305-695-3100û; 10 p.m. to 2 a.m. (sometimes later) the first Sunday of the month.
